Building Your Employer Brand to Win the War for Talent
A talent management panel moderated by Krishna De
With the ever increasing challenge to attract and retain the talent you need to deliver the promise of your business strategy, it is critical that we both develop and communicate an engaging employer brand.
Employer branding is not about creating a logo of just about the recruitment adverts you place. “Your employer brand needs to reflect the whole employment life cycle” states Krishna De, one of Europe’s leading employer branding experts having led a number of companies to become an employer of choice and "Best Place To Work" and the host of this international panel. By adopting and embedding employer branding strategies your company will be in a stronger position to achieve its business goals.
In this panel, Krishna will be asking other human resource leaders and consultants to share their perspectives on how they have developed and embedded employer branding strategies to win the war for talent in the 21st century.
Panelists
Leigh Branham, founder and principal of Keeping the People, Inc., who helps organizations analyze root causes of employee disengagement and turnover, then develop and implement strategies to become "employers-of-choice."
Orla Graham, Head of Resources for Deloitte in Ireland, the fastest growing professional services firm in Ireland and a five times winner of one of the Top 50 companies to work for in Ireland.
Tom Zastudil, Director of Domestic Staffing and International Assignments at Lubrizol, a US-based specialty chemicals manufacturer who has differentiated it’s strategies to attract both recent college graduates and mid-career professionals.
